smile on someone or something
to be favorable to someone or something. Fate smiled on me and I got the job. Lady luck smiled on our venture and we made a profit.
smile (up)on someone or something
to bestow approval on someone or something. (Upon is formal and less commonly used than on.) Fate has smiled upon me at last! I wish good luck would smile on me.
smile on
Look with favor or approval on, as in The current administration smiles on anyone who gives it helpful publicity. [c. 1400]
smile on
v. To regard someone or something with favor or approval: Good fortune smiled on our efforts, and our plan succeeded.
